The IEC 60068-2-64 standard is a crucial tool for ensuring the robustness and reliability of marine lighting systems. This standard, part of the broader series on environmental testing procedures, specifies tests to determine the effect of vibration on products. For marine applications, this test is essential because ships operate in harsh environments with significant mechanical stress due to waves and other external forces.

Marine lighting plays a critical role in ensuring safety at sea by providing visibility for navigation, signaling, and warning purposes. The vibrations encountered during maritime operations can impact the performance and longevity of these systems. IEC 60068-2-64 helps manufacturers assess how well their products withstand such conditions without compromising on performance or integrity.

The test involves exposing specimens to controlled vibration environments that simulate real-world scenarios faced by ships. This includes not only vertical vibrations but also horizontal and rotational movements, all within specified frequency ranges. The goal is to identify any weaknesses in design or materials early enough so they can be addressed before the product reaches end-users.

Proper specimen preparation is critical for accurate results. Typically, this involves mounting the lighting fixture onto a vibration testing machine that simulates oceanic conditions accurately. It's important to note that each type of marine light requires specific adjustments based on its intended use—whether it’s navigation lights, signal lamps, or warning beacons.

Instrumentation plays an equally vital role in this process. High-precision accelerometers and displacement sensors measure the intensity and duration of vibrations experienced by the fixtures during testing. Software solutions analyze data collected from these instruments to generate detailed reports outlining compliance with IEC 60068-2-64 requirements.
